Web25 jan. 2024 · 200 meters – This is a half lap around one outdoor running track. 400 meters – A lap around the track or about a quarter of a mile. 600 meters – Is half of a lap followed by a full lap. 800 meters – Two laps around a standard track or around half a mile. 1200 meters – Three laps around the track or three-quarters of a mile. WebSince a mile is 1600 meters, four laps around a standard track will amount to one mile. The width of the standard track is divided into eight-lane and only lane 1, the interior most lane, is 400 meters in length. The farther out from lane 1 you go, the longer your distance will become.
